Sometimes people ask me how can I keep recording myself so many hours a day and stay inspired? The short answer is because recording my music inspires me to keep making music. On a bit longer answer it allows me to hear how I acutally sound. The better quality one is recorded on, the more one can hear if their sound is really satifying to them. I am continaually aiming at sounding good enough to statify myself. Poor quality recordings mask the jist of what this is al about. The deep, little things, that can really make you smile or frown on your playing are lost on poor quality recordings. Having the gear to capture spontaneously created music allows me to hear how musical I am. No thinking to fall back on. Just unfiltered stuff coming out. I am about the musicality of the sound over focusing on specific techniques/aspects. 

Rehearsed music just doesn't take me to this place anymore. It is a great high to follow the song as a listener instead of a performer yet I am the performer. A very cool feeling! I am the luckiest man alive to have made it to the point of having the facility to exercise all this in!

Here is a set of just vocals and acoustic harp- the most naked of all ways to perform. You hear it all the good and bad and most importantly how musical you are. The harps are stock marine bands. I added reverb to the sound to simulate what I consider to be the perfect sounding room for acoustic harp/vocals.
